Travis Kelce may have another career in which he can be a superstar.

The Kansas City Chiefs tight end is well on his way to being a first-ballot Hall of Famer, but in the coming days, he'll become a different character on TV.

Kelce will star in an upcoming television series, "Grotesquerie," a horror drama on FX.

Niecy Nash and Courtney B. Vance are two of the show's biggest stars, and Nash had nothing but praise for Kelce's acting.

Nash said viewers of the show "are going to be pleasantly surprised," and whenever he is ready to call it a career in football, Hollywood awaits.

"Travis is really gonna do a great job, and I think people are going to be pleasantly surprised," Nash told TMZ Sports.

"I think that he's gonna do very, very well," Nash added. "He's the type of personality that, whatever he decides to do, it's gonna be great."

Kelce was already an NFL superstar, but he became a household name last season when he began dating Taylor Swift.

Kelce hosted "Saturday Night Live" after winning the 2023 Super Bowl, his second championship. He co-starred alongside his brother, Jason Kelce, whom he beat in that Super Bowl.
